45 Victoria St, Fairfield is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om Unit with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1925. The property has a land size of 607m2 and floor size of 146m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2021.

The size of Fairfield is approximately 1.3 square kilometres. There are 13 parks, covering nearly 19.9% of the total area. The population of Fairfield in 2016 was 2980 people. By 2021 the population was 3106 showing a population growth of 4.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Fairfield is 20-29 years. Households in Fairfield are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$2400 - $2999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Fairf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.40% of the homes in Fairfield were owner-occupied compared with 52.90% in 2016.
